The Nature of Energy and Chemical Reactions

Students in Physical Science have been exploring the nature of energy and different types of chemical reactions. In Chemistry, we learned how physical and chemical properties can be used to identify substances. We distinguished among different metal salts by the colors they emit when held to a flame, and we characterized five white powders and used the information to identify an unknown white substance based on pH, solubility in water and alcohol, and reactivity with acid and iodine.
